LINUX.ORG.RU

wmctrl tricks


0

1

Нашел интересный пост как сделать выпадающую консоль своими руками.

http://zoff.livejournal.com/147681.html

Но, как сделать так -

1. Если запущен, но скрыт терминал, показать его и передать фокус ему.
2. Если запущен, но не скрыт, а находится в фоне, поднять его поверх всех, и передать фокус.
3. Не быть поверх всех окон, если фокус потерян\передан другому окну.

У muhas'a в бложике поищи, емнип у него готовое решение было.

philosoft
()
Ответ на: комментарий от philosoft

Вы даже по ссылке не ходили, там тоже самое же написано. Там только одна проверка, есть ли он на экране, то убрать, если нет показать, без проверки.

никак не получается передать фокус окну с помощью wmctrl -a urxvt, также не может это сделать сам опенбокс.

a_no_no
() автор топика
Ответ на: комментарий от HE-OH
0x00a00006 -1  N/A tint2
0x00e00056  0 dell Форум - Desktop - wmctrl tricks - Google Chrome
0x01200004  0 dell LXTerminal
0x00c00006 -1 dell noname@dell: ~ //urxvt

Как в urxvt изменить title окна? Заработало с wmctrl -a dell

a_no_no
() автор топика
Ответ на: комментарий от a_no_no

Тем же wmctlr попробуй поменять. Я urxvt не пользую. Можно вызывать noname@dell (но он может случиться и root@dell).

HE-OH
()

Чего только люди не придумают, лишь бы не использовать fvwm.

Проблема с именем окна правда и там актуальна, частично решается настройкой консольных приложений, чтобы, значит, не трогали имя окна.

Hoodoo ★★★★★
()

в stumpwm не работает => в лес

lazyklimm ★★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.